Your check engine light is part of your vehicle’s onboard diagnostic system (OBD-II). When it illuminates, it means the computer has detected a problem that could affect emissions or engine performance. Here’s what the different states mean:
A steady light typically indicates a non-emergency issue—something like a failing sensor, emissions problem, or minor engine issue. You should schedule a service soon to prevent the problem from worsening.
A flashing light is urgent. It usually indicates an engine misfire that could damage your catalytic converter—an expensive repair. Pull over safely and call for assistance. Don’t continue driving.
Intermittent lights often indicate a developing problem. Even if the light goes off, the trouble code is stored in your vehicle’s computer. We can retrieve it and diagnose the issue before it becomes serious.

Many shops simply read the trouble code and recommend replacing the indicated part. That approach often leads to unnecessary repairs and frustrated customers. Our process is different:
We connect to your vehicle’s computer and retrieve all stored trouble codes. This tells us where to start looking, but it’s just the beginning.
We interpret what the codes actually mean in the context of your specific vehicle and symptoms. A code is a clue, not a diagnosis.
Using specialized equipment, we test the specific systems and components indicated by the codes. This verifies the actual failure rather than guessing.
We identify not just what failed, but why it failed. This prevents repeat problems and ensures a lasting repair.
We explain what we found in plain English and provide a clear repair estimate. You’ll understand the problem and your options before any work begins.

Many parts stores offer free code reading, but a code is not a diagnosis. Without proper testing, you may end up replacing parts that aren’t actually failed, wasting money and not fixing the problem.
